The Role:

It's an exciting time to join University College Birmingham. Our Further Education provision has expanded significantly, and we are establishing a new FE Inclusion Team to strengthen early intervention, improve coordination and provide consistent support across the College.

We are seeking organised and responsive Student Inclusion Administrators to provide the systems, communications and administrative support that will enable the team to operate effectively.

You will help maintain accurate student records, coordinate meetings and communications, support attendance and intervention processes, and produce information that allows the team to monitor actions and impact.

This is an important role at the centre of a new service. Your attention to detail, discretion and ability to keep people and processes connected will directly support timely interventions and positive student outcomes.
